Didn't like it.

It was more or less just action scenes with little synch in a row for me.
Listen more to the beat, to the changes in the music, cut tighter, audjust the speed of the clips and insert effects if neccessary to match such a fast paced song, let the video go with the rythm of the song. You missed these points too often to keep the video interesting. Watch some of the top-ranked dance / action videos on this site to see what I mean :)
